City Guide
Obernzenn, Bavaria, Germany
Overview
Obernzenn is a charming small town in Bavaria, known for its picturesque landscapes, scenic lake, and blend of Franconian tradition with friendly local life. The town offers relaxation, cycling and swimming, and is a tranquil destination away from major tourist crowds.
Best Time to Visit
May-September for outdoor activities and lake swimming
Local Tips
Shops often close early and are closed Sundays. Explore by bicycle to enjoy the rural scenery. Carry cash as many small businesses do not accept credit cards.
Cultural Etiquette
Tipping is appreciated (round up or add ~5-10%), dress casually but modestly in smaller communities, and greet people with a friendly 'Grüß Gott.'
Safety Warnings
Obernzenn is very safe, but exercise normal caution at night around isolated rural paths. No common scams reported.
Hidden Gems
The little Baroque Obernzenn Castle, Obernzenner See's peaceful east shore at sunset, and the village bakery for local Franconian specialties.
